- match: mem: b mem: flash: origin: 0x08000000 size: 128k - match: mem: c mem: flash: origin: 0x08000000 size: 256k - match: mem: e mem: flash: origin: 0x08000000 size: 512k ram: origin: 0x20000000 size: 128k - match: mem: g mem: flash: origin: 0x08000000 size: 1024k ram: origin: 0x20000000 size: 128k - mem: ram: origin: 0x20000000 size: 64k periph: stm32_dma: DMA1: type: v1 offset: 0x40020000 DMA2: type: v1 offset: 0x40020400 stm32_exti: EXTI: type: l4 offset: 0x40010400 stm32_flash: FLASH: type: l4 offset: 0x40022000 stm32_gpio: GPIOA: offset: 0x48000000 GPIOB: offset: 0x48000400 GPIOC: offset: 0x48000800 GPIOD: offset: 0x48000c00 GPIOE: offset: 0x48001000 stm32_pwr: PWR: type: wb # Yes, wb has a couple of extras, but otherwise same. offset: 0x40007000 stm32_rtc: RTC: offset: 0x40002800 backup_count: 32 stm32_syscfg: SYSCFG: type: wb # Yes, wb has a couple of extras, but otherwise same. offset: 0x40010000 stm32_timer: TIM1: offset: 0x40012C00 TIM2: offset: 0x40000000 TIM3: offset: 0x40000400 TIM6: offset: 0x40001000 TIM7: offset: 0x40001400 TIM15: offset: 0x40014000 TIM16: offset: 0x40014400 LPTIM1: type: lpv1 offset: 0x40007c00 LPTIM2: type: lpv1 offset: 0x40009400 stm32_uart: USART1: type: v2 offset: 0x40013800 USART2: type: v2 offset: 0x40004400 USART3: type: v2 offset: 0x40004800 USART4: type: v2 offset: 0x40004c00 LPUART1: type: lpv1 offset: 0x40008000 rcc: RCC: offset: 0x40021000 type: l4 bus: AHB1: DMA1: 0 DMA2: 1 FLASH: 8 CRC: 12 TSC: 16 DMA2D: 17 AHB2: GPIOA: 0 GPIOB: 1 GPIOC: 2 GPIOD: 3 GPIOE: 4 GPIOF: 5 GPIOG: 6 GPIOH: 7 OTGFS: 12 ADC1: 13 DCMI: 14 AES1: 16 HASH: 17 RNG1: 18 AHB3: FMC: 0 QUADSPI: 8 APB1_1: TIM2: 0 TIM3: 1 TIM4: 2 TIM5: 3 TIM6: 4 TIM7: 5 LCD: 9 RTCAPB: 10 WWDG: 11 SPI2: 14 SPI3: 15 USART2: 17 USART3: 18 UART4: 19 UART5: 20 I2C1: 21 I2C2: 22 I2C3: 23 CRS: 24 CAN1: 25 CAN2: 26 USB: 26 PWR: 28 DAC1: 29 OPAMP1: 30 LPTIM1: 31 APB1_2: LPUART1: 0 I2C4: 1 SWPMI1: 2 LPTIM2: 5 APB2: SYSCFG: 0 FW: 7 SDMMC1: 10 TIM1: 11 SPI1: 12 TIM8: 13 USART1: 14 TIM15: 16 TIM16: 17 TIM17: 18 SAI1: 21 SAI2: 22 DFSDM1: 24 interrupt: irq: 0: WWDG 1: PVD 2: TAMP_STAMP 3: RTC_WKUP 4: FLASH 5: RCC 6: EXTI0 7: EXTI1 8: EXTI2 9: EXTI3 10: EXTI4 11: DMA1_CH1 12: DMA1_CH2 13: DMA1_CH3 14: DMA1_CH4 15: DMA1_CH5 16: DMA1_CH6 17: DMA1_CH7 18: ADC1_2 19: CAN1_TX 20: CAN1_RX0 21: CAN1_RX1 22: CAN1_SCRE 23: EXTI9_5 24: TIM1_BRK_TIM15 25: TIM1_UP_TIM16 26: TIM1_TRG_COM_TIM17 27: TIM1_CC 28: TIM2 29: TIM3 30: TIM4 31: I2C1_EV 32: I2C1_ER 33: I2C2_EV 34: I2C2_ER 35: SPI1 36: SPI2 37: USART1 38: USART2 39: USART3 40: EXTI15_10 41: RTC_Alarm 42: FSDM1_FLT3 43: TIM8_BRK 44: TIM8_UP 45: TIM8_TRG_COM 46: TIM8_CC 47: ADC3 48: FMC 49: SDMMC1 50: TIM5 51: SPI3 52: UART4 53: UART5 54: TIM6_DACUNDER 55: TIM7 56: DMA2_CH1 57: DMA2_CH2 58: DMA2_CH3 59: DMA2_CH4 60: DMA2_CH5 61: DFSDM1_FLT0 62: DFSDM1_FLT1 63: DFSDM1_FLT2 64: COMP 65: LPTIM1 66: LPTIM2 67: OTG_FS 68: DMA2_CH6 69: DMA2_CH7 70: LPUART1 71: QUADSPI 72: I2C3_EV 73: I2C3_ER 74: SAI1 75: SAI2 76: SWPMI1 77: TSC 78: LCD 79: AES 80: RNG_HASH 81: FPU 82: HASH_CRS 83: I2C4_EV 84: I2C4_ER 85: DCMI 86: CAN2_TX 87: CAN2_RX0 88: CAN2_RX1 89: CAN2_SCR 90: DMA2D define: - STM32L4 meta: cpu: cortex-m4f